Windows Release

Version 1.1.0 (2)

Beta Release

Windows Requires Windows 11

Beta Release

This is the first public beta of Network Weather for Windows. It brings the core diagnostic capabilities of the macOS app to Windows 11.

What's New

GeoIP & Location

  • GeoIP integration — IP geolocation with distance to destination
  • Color-coded distance display — Visual indication of how far your traffic travels
  • Bogon detection — Identifies private and reserved IP ranges

Service Monitoring

  • ICMP probes — Monitor latency, packet loss, and jitter
  • HTTP/HTTPS probes — Full timing breakdown (DNS, connect, TLS, TTFB)
  • TLS certificate monitoring — Expiry warnings at 30/7 day thresholds

Update System

  • In-app update notifications — Urgency-based banner styling
  • One-click download — Download updates via system browser

Gateway Integration

  • UniFi MFA support — Two-factor authentication via TOTP
  • Gateway naming — Shows UniFi model names (e.g., "UDMPRO")
  • Secure credential storage — DPAPI encryption for passwords

Intelligence Features

  • Hysteresis state machine — Prevents UI flapping on transient network issues
  • Historical analysis — 360-sample ring buffer with multiple time windows
  • Two-phase fault attribution — Accurate culprit detection

Connectivity Detection

  • VPN detection — Identifies Tailscale, WireGuard, Cloudflare WARP, and more
  • Split tunnel detection — Distinguishes full vs. split tunnel configurations
  • Captive portal detection — DNS hijacking and HTTP redirect detection

Modern React UI

  • Interactive topology — Network path visualization from device to destination
  • Segment detail panels — Rich information for each network segment
  • Services grid — Monitor multiple endpoints with status cards
  • Troubleshooting wizard — 3-step diagnostic flow

Known Issues

  • Service monitoring endpoints are not persisted between restarts
  • Dark mode may require app restart after system theme change
  • Some VPN adapters may not be correctly identified

Requirements

  • Windows 11 (build 22621 or later)
  • WebView2 Runtime (included in Windows 11)